Actress Ellen Page called out President Donald Trump and Vice President Mike Pence for promoting hate against LGBTQ people in an impassioned plea on the “Late Show” Thursday night. While Page named both Trump and Pence, she saved her harshest words for the vice president, who has a long track record of hostility to gay rights“The vice president of America wishes I didn’t have the love with my wife,” Page said, sharing a picture of herself and her spouse, Emma Portner.
